About this Event
The Jazz Ensembles of Mount Holyoke College present the 17th edition of The Big Broadcast!
The Big Broadcast is a 75-minute tribute to the 1940's radio show, created by and directed by Mark Gionfriddo, featuring the Mount Holyoke College Big Band, Vocal Jazz, and Chamber Jazz Ensembles performing well-known tunes and hidden gems from the swing era and the American Popular songbook. Former 22News anchor Brenda Garton-Sjoberg makes her debut as emcee “Julie Graham" while Gionfriddo appears as bandleader “Matt Morgan”. The event is sponsored by Mount Holyoke College, PRIME Magazine, and WWLP-22News & The CW Springfield. Admission to this concert is free.
